Living Resources and Habitats of the Lower Connecticut River Author:Glenn D. Dreyer, Marcianna Caplis The Connecticut River is one of the most remarkable ecosystems in New England. At one time not long ago, parts of the river were referred to as the best landscaped sewer in the nation. Today it has come full circle to be a very high quality, fully functioning ecological system. It is also one of only a few large rivers in the United States that ... more »does not have a major port at its mouth. Considering the state's population density, the lower river is amazingly rural and scenic. B+W photos.« less
